Return request

Hi.  I just received a return request for a shirt.  The buyer washed and shrank the shirt and now wants to return it saying it is not authentic.   Do I have to except the return?  Thanks

Return request

If buyer open an "Item Not as Described", you either want to accept and pay for the return or refund without a return.  Otherwise you can deny return

 

If returned, do not refund until you get it back, and you might want to talk to ebay about it being washed and now considered used, especially if buyer put that in an ebay message they can review.
